Blithe Spirit
By Noel Coward
17th to 21st February 2026
A smash comedy hit on London and Broadway stages, this much-revived classic from the playwright of Private Lives offers wit, conflict, and big laughs as a fussy, cantankerous novelist finds himself haunted by the ghost of his late first wife.
Signals (Studio Production)
By David Farn
17th to 21st March 2026
Armed only with her iPad and a searing vision of the Future, Parveen is the spearhead of a telecoms revolution. Her Galahad is Ron, a conman on the run from the binmen. Can they find a way to overcome the fearsome Welsh Dragon, Owen Brecon and liberate his captive daughter, Dawn?
Signals is a comedy-drama with important things to say about the world we live in.
Funny Money
By Ray Cooney
21st to 25th April 2026
Never has this master of farce been frenetically funnier! Henry A. Perkins, a mild-mannered accountant, accidentally picks up the wrong briefcase full of money. Henry assumes it is illicit cash and he decides to keep it. Knowing that the former owner must have his briefcase, he rushes home to book one-way fares to Barcelona.
Educating Rita
By Willy Russell
23rd to 27th June 2026
Frank is a tutor of English in his fifties whose disillusioned outlook on life drives him to drink and bury himself in his books. Enter Rita, a forthright hairdresser who is eager to learn.
A fantastic comedy-drama classic.

Wait Until Dark
By Frederick Knott
23rd to 27th September 2025
A West End and Broadway hit, this gripping thriller follows Susy Hendrix, a recently blinded woman who unknowingly possesses a doll stuffed with drugs.
As criminals close in, Susy must outsmart them in a tense game of deception, leading to a heart-pounding climax that keeps audiences on the edge of their seats.
